Cities and Localities Create Systems to Drive Upward Mobility
Posted by Spotlight on Poverty and Opportunity on May 5, 2026
In a webinar on April 24, 2026, the Urban Institute shared real-world examples of cities and localities using the tools of its Upward Mobility Initiative to drive greater and more equitable economic opportunity for residents.
This Spotlight exclusive focuses on comments by representatives of Richmond, Va., Boone County, Mo., and San Mateo County, Calif., who talked about how having access to tools such as Urban’s Toolkit for Increasing Upward Mobility, Upward Mobility Framework, and Upward Mobility Dashboard were invaluable as their communities began to create systems to promote upward mobility.
